Also looking into subscription especially for the 20% discount on Classic Awards. Would a 4 segment multi-city booking qualify for the one time 20% discount? EK.com is pricing a SYD-DXB-ORD-DXB-JNB itinerary at 441,250 miles. With the $399 subscription, the 20% would bring that down to 353,000 miles which would be a pretty sweet deal.
I understand that if I cancel the booking, I lose the one time 20% discount. But, wondering if can I change the booking and still preserve the discount? Or do any date changes kill the discount? |
Originally Posted by SFO777
(Post 37715085)
Also looking into subscription especially for the 20% discount on Classic Awards. Would a 4 segment multi-city booking qualify for the one time 20% discount? EK.com is pricing a SYD-DXB-ORD-DXB-JNB itinerary at 441,250 miles. With the $399 subscription, the 20% would bring that down to 353,000 miles which would be a pretty sweet deal.
I understand that if I cancel the booking, I lose the one time 20% discount. But, wondering if can I change the booking and still preserve the discount? Or do any date changes kill the discount? Does not apply to multi city/open jaw and cannot change. |
